Shifting from Fear to Stewardship
Fear of the unknown often drives people to overreact financially — selling too early, hoarding too much, or chasing quick returns.
But when we adopt a steward’s mindset, fear subsides. We recognise that our role is to manage what we have faithfully, not to control outcomes beyond our reach.
This perspective turns planning into a peaceful process — one grounded in trust, discipline, and gratitude.
